Ammonia may be oxidised to nitrogen monoxide in the presence of a catalyst according to the following equation :
`4NH_(3)+5O_(2)to4NO+6H_(2)O`
If 27 litres of reactants are consumed, what volume of nitrogen monoxide is produced at the same temperature and pressure?
